Hey I'm building a bike, and I was wondering how you install a bottom bracket for a 3 piece crank. Do you need a press or can you do it yourself? I have a 20" BMX frame. It seems as it will fit, but I just don't know how to intall it. I have enough tools so that I would be able to do something with it.

All you need is a cup press(the tool you need to install headsets properly), a little bit of grease, a good alignement of the cups.

If you do not have the proper tools it still can be done.
Get a big vise. 2 block of wood and perss the cups.
I do not reccomend using grease but you will get both sides here.
